Soft plastic bread packaging: lead content and reuse by families

Summary
Lead paint was detected on most soft plastic bread bags, posing a public health risk. Reusing bags for food storage can lead to lead exposure, especially with acidic foods.

Background:
- Lead-containing paints are used on various consumer products.
- Plastic bread packaging may pose an unrecognized risk of lead exposure.
- Public health concerns exist regarding lead leaching from food packaging.
Purpose of the Study:
- To evaluate the presence and potential health risks of lead in soft plastic bread packaging.
- To determine the likelihood of lead leaching from painted bread bags.
Main Methods:
- Analysis of lead content on 18 soft plastic bread bags.
- Survey of 106 families regarding bread bag reuse practices.
- Estimation of lead leaching potential using a weak acid (vinegar).
Main Results:
- Lead was detected on 17 out of 18 analyzed bread bags (average 26 +/- 6 mg).
- 16% of surveyed families reported reusing bags for food storage after turning them inside out.
- Estimated lead leaching of 100 micrograms within 10 minutes with weak acid exposure.
Conclusions:
- Lead paint on soft plastic bread packaging presents an unnecessary public health risk.
- Improper reuse of bread bags can lead to direct food contamination with lead.
- Lead in food packaging contributes to environmental contamination through waste streams.
